Nik Ripken is the world’s leading expert on the persecuted church in Muslim contexts. He is a missions veteran of 36 years, having served primarily in North Africa and the Middle East. He is the author of The Insanity of God, The Insanity of Obedience and The Insanity of Sacrifice. He and his wife have conducted extensive research in approximately 72 countries with believers in persecution including how they view suffering through a Biblical lens. This movie is based on the book; “Insanity of God” is a true story of missionaries Nik & Ruth Ripken. After the death of their son, this ordinary couple journeys into the depths of the persecuted church, asking the questions – Is Jesus Worth It?
How does faith survive, let alone flourish in the places of the world that are overcome with the darkness of sin, despair, and hopelessness? Join us and the Ripken’s as they tell the story of being taught by believers around the world who face daily persecution. They learn, “how to follow Jesus, how to love Jesus and how to walk with Him day by day even when it doesn’t make sense.”
